Transaction e89f41e2da210ec2e24896f943d0c49d3583b595f9488b2851772f6eb47294c6
1 Input
1 Output
-
e89f41e2da210ec2e24896f943d0c49d3583b595f9488b2851772f6eb47294c6:0
- value
- 151297286
- script pubkey
- OP_0 OP_PUSHBYTES_20 914953c39c83cdbabc23c9296df3e2df0bf85a40
- address
- bc1qj9y48suus0xm40prey5kmulzmu9lskjqtpalcv